BMW is set to unveil the new 5 Series long wheel base in India on July 24. For the first time, BMW 5 Series will offer in a long wheelbase format in India. India will be the second market, following China, to receive the 5 Series LWB. This version is designed to compete directly with the E-Class LWB. While the new 5 Series LWB maintains the same appearance as the standard model, its extended length is easily noticeable, much like the 3 Series Grand Limousine available in India.
BMW 5 Series LWB Specifications –
The latest-generation BMW 5 Series LWB has dimensions of 5,175mm in length, 1,900mm in width, and 1,520mm in height, with a wheelbase of 3,105mm. Compared to the regular 5 Series sedan, it is 145mm longer overall, with 110mm of that extra length, thanks to the extended wheelbase.
This marks the second LWB sedan for BMW in India, following the introduction of the popular 3 Series Grand Limousine a few years ago. The new 5 Series LWB will enter into competition with the all-new E-Class LWB, which is also anticipated to hit the market later this year.
BMW 5 Series LWB Features and Highlights –
Inside the new-gen 5 Series, customers will get a range of modern features, like 12.3-inch fully digital driver’s console and a 14.9-inch freestanding touchscreen system. Passengers in the rear will enjoy reclining seats, four-zone climate control, and a panoramic sunroof. Additionally, there will be a foldable 31.1-inch display for second-row occupants. Under the hood, the upcoming 5 Series is anticipated to be powered by 2.0-litre turbo-petrol and diesel engines equipped with a mild-hybrid system. These engines will be paired with an eight-speed automatic transmission available across the range.
